About SAS

SAS is a multinational software company that provides advanced analytics, business intelligence, and data management software and services. SAS is the largest privately held software company in the world and is headquartered in Cary, North Carolina. The company was founded in 1976 by Jim Goodnight and John Sall, who are still the CEO and Executive Vice President, respectively. SAS has over 83,000 customers worldwide and employs over 14,000 people in more than 60 countries. SAS has been recognized as one of the best places to work by Fortune magazine and the Great Place to Work Institute.
